WebSubject: Image Created Date: 5/14/2008 2:26:39 PM WebMar 15, 2012 · In soft clustering S is also non-negative but the columns constrained to sum to one whereas in hard clustering by k-means S is constrained to be a binary assignment matrix such that A = XS ⊤ (SS ⊤) − 1 represents the Euclidean centers of each cluster while for k-medoids a d = x n for some n, i.e., the cluster centers are actual data points.

WebMulti-Assignment Clustering for Boolean Data prototypes of all clusters the data item i belongs to. The matrix of Boolean prototypes is denoted by u∈{0,1}K×D, where u k· denotes the prototype of the cluster k. The cluster memberships are coded by the binary assignment matrix z ∈{0,1}N×K, where z ik states whether object i belongs to ...
